Meh. This started out interestingly enough, but then it just draaaaggged so it took me a while to finish this. I also feel like it introduced magical elements, rules, objects, people etc. and then didn't define what they do or mean. I ended up bored because I was ignoring that the "rules" of the world didn't make any sense because the rules or world building were never established. Why devote entire chapters to another country where this hotel isn't allowed to go to negotiate a visit and then never return to that place or any of the info brought up? What even were Jani's powers? WTH is a Fabricant? It's never explained. Cool idea. Bad execution. ]]>

The book I've been calling the, "My friend is dead, book." I loved it with sad, knowing breaths. There are passages in this book that I wanted to stop, write on a post it, and plaster all over my house as a way of helping me through this grief. But I didn't stop, I kept reading, vowing to return to that page the next day with a highlighter or a pen. That didn't happen either. Maybe I'll read it again one day and do that. In the end, I'm not sure what I got out of it, nor do I think Crosley knows what she got out of writing it, except just another way of talking about, thinking about, and loving our gone friends. ]]>
